     Title: PowerDNS Recursor: DNS Cache Poisoning
      Date: April 18, 2008
      Bugs: #215567
        ID: 200804-22

- -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- - -

Synopsis
========

Use of insufficient randomness in PowerDNS Recursor might lead to DNS
cache poisoning.

Background
==========

The PowerDNS Recursor is an advanced recursing nameserver.

Affected packages
=================

    -------------------------------------------------------------------
     Package                /  Vulnerable  /                Unaffected
    -------------------------------------------------------------------
  1  net-dns/pdns-recursor       < 3.1.5                      >= 3.1.5

Description
===========

Amit Klein of Trusteer reported that insufficient randomness is used to
calculate the TRXID values and the UDP source port numbers.

Impact
======

A remote attacker could send malicious answers to insert arbitrary DNS
data into the cache. These attacks would in turn help an attacker to
perform man-in-the-middle and site impersonation attacks.

Workaround
==========

There is no known workaround at this time.

Resolution
==========

All PowerDNS Recursor users should upgrade to the latest version:

    # emerge --sync
    # emerge --ask --oneshot --verbose ">=net-dns/pdns-recursor-3.1.5"
